Native Instagram Insights: Your Free Starting Point
Before we dive into the fancy third-party options, let's give a shout-out to the OG: Instagram's own Insights. For anyone with a Business or Creator account, this is your free, built-in analytics powerhouse. Seriously, guys, don't sleep on this! It's the most accessible way to get a handle on your performance without spending a dime. What can you expect? Well, you get a pretty comprehensive overview of your account's performance, audience demographics, and content reach. You can see things like your total followers, follower growth over time, and when your followers are most active – super handy for scheduling posts! When you look at individual posts, Stories, or Reels, you can dive into metrics like reach (how many unique accounts saw your content), impressions (how many times your content was seen in total), profile visits, website clicks, and engagement rates. Understanding reach vs. impressions is vital; reach tells you how many people you're connecting with, while impressions tell you how many times your content is being viewed. High impressions with low reach might mean your content is being seen multiple times by the same people, which could be good for brand recall but might not be expanding your audience. The 'Content' tab is where you can filter by post type (photos, videos, Reels, Stories) and see how each performed. This helps you identify your most engaging content formats. The 'Audience' tab gives you the juicy demographic details: age, gender, top locations (cities and countries), and the times and days your followers are most active. Leveraging this data allows you to tailor your content and posting schedule to your specific audience. While native Insights are fantastic, they do have limitations. You can't benchmark against competitors, and the historical data retention isn't infinite. But for getting started and understanding the basics, Instagram Insights are an indispensable tool.

Sprout Social: The All-in-One Powerhouse
If you're looking for a comprehensive solution that does more than just Instagram analytics, Sprout Social is a name you'll hear a lot. This platform is an absolute beast for social media management and analytics, and its Instagram capabilities are top-notch. Sprout Social is perfect for teams and businesses that need a robust suite of tools. You get in-depth analytics on post performance, audience behavior, and campaign tracking. What's really cool is its competitor analysis feature; you can benchmark your performance against rivals, seeing how your engagement rates, follower growth, and content strategies compare. This is HUGE for understanding your market position. Plus, it offers fantastic reporting features, allowing you to create beautiful, customized reports that you can easily share with clients or stakeholders. Beyond analytics, Sprout Social also offers powerful scheduling, engagement tools, and listening capabilities, making it a true all-in-one social media management platform. For businesses serious about ROI and streamlining their social media efforts, the investment in Sprout Social often pays for itself through increased efficiency and data-driven decision-making. The sheer depth of data and the ability to integrate Instagram analytics with other social channels make it a standout choice for serious social media professionals.

Iconosquare: Deep Dive Analytics and Competitor Benchmarking
If you're really looking to geek out on your Instagram data, Iconosquare is a platform that offers some seriously deep analytics. It's known for providing comprehensive metrics that go beyond the basics, allowing for a more granular understanding of your performance. Iconosquare excels in competitor analysis, enabling you to track and benchmark your performance against specific rivals. This is invaluable for understanding industry trends and identifying opportunities. You can analyze hashtag performance, track media performance by type (photos, videos, Reels), and get detailed audience insights. Their reporting tools are also quite powerful, allowing for customization and detailed breakdowns. For those who need to justify social media spend or demonstrate growth with hard numbers, Iconosquare's detailed reporting is a major plus. It offers features like a media library, a scheduler, and team collaboration tools, making it a well-rounded solution. If your goal is to uncover hidden patterns in your data, optimize your content strategy with precision, and understand your competitive landscape intimately, Iconosquare is definitely worth exploring.
Key Metrics to Track with Your Instagram Analytics Tools
Alright, guys, we've talked about the tools, but what exactly should you be looking at? Diving into your analytics can feel overwhelming, but focusing on a few key metrics will give you the most bang for your buck. First up, Reach. This tells you the unique number of accounts that saw your post. It's your audience size for that specific piece of content. Impressions are also crucial; they're the total number of times your content was viewed. Comparing Reach and Impressions can tell you if people are seeing your content multiple times. Next, Engagement Rate. This is arguably one of the most important metrics. It's usually calculated as (Likes + Comments + Saves + Shares) / Reach or Followers. A high engagement rate means your content is resonating with your audience, sparking conversations and actions. Saves are particularly valuable because they indicate that users find your content useful enough to refer back to later. Comments and Shares are gold too, showing active participation and a willingness to spread your message. Then there's Follower Growth. While not the only metric that matters, steady, organic follower growth indicates you're attracting new people to your brand or profile. Track this over time to see the impact of your overall strategy. Profile Visits and Website Clicks are vital for businesses aiming to drive traffic off Instagram. These metrics show how effective your call-to-actions and bio link are. Finally, Story Views and Completion Rate. For Stories, knowing how many people watch them and, importantly, how many watch them all the way through, tells you if your narrative is compelling enough to keep viewers engaged. Focusing on these metrics will give you a clear picture of what's working and where you can improve.
Making Data-Driven Decisions for Instagram Growth
So, you've got the tools, you've identified the key metrics – now what? The whole point of Instagram data analytics tools is to make smarter, data-driven decisions. It's not enough to just look at the numbers; you need to act on them. Let's say your analytics show that your Reels are getting significantly higher reach and engagement than your static posts. Decision: Create more Reels! Experiment with different Reel formats – tutorials, behind-the-scenes, trending audios. If you notice that your audience is most active on weekdays between 6 PM and 8 PM, Decision: Schedule your most important posts during those times. If a particular type of carousel post, perhaps a 'how-to' guide, consistently gets a high number of saves, Decision: Plan a series of similar educational content. Don't be afraid to experiment. If a post underperforms, try to understand why. Was the caption weak? Was the visual unappealing? Was the timing off? Use this information to refine your next post. Track your changes and see if they lead to improvements. For instance, if you decide to focus more on video content, monitor how your overall engagement rate changes. Data-driven decision-making is an iterative process. It's about continuous learning, testing, and optimizing. By consistently analyzing your performance and adjusting your strategy based on what the data tells you, you'll be on the fast track to sustainable and meaningful growth on Instagram.
